From mboxrd@z Thu Jan 1 00:00:00 1970 From: "Fu, Zhonghui" Subject: Re: [PATCH] hid: enable hid device to suspend/resume asynchronously Date: Mon, 24 Aug 2015 23:15:56 +0800 Message-ID: <55DB352B.3050701@linux.intel.com> References: <55D20409.4060801@linux.int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it Return-path: Received: from mga14.intel.com ([192.55.52.115]:25985 "EHLO mga14.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751017AbbHXPQM (ORCPT ); Mon, 24 Aug 2015 11:16:12 -0400 In-Reply-To: <55D20409.4060801@linux.intel.com> Sender: linux-input-owner@vger.kernel.org List-Id: linux-input@vger.kernel.org To: jkosina@suse.com Cc: linux-input@vger.kernel.org, "linux-kernel@vger.kernel.org" Hi, Any comments are welcome. Thanks, Zhonghui On 2015/8/17 23:55, Fu, Zhonghui wrote: > Enable hid device to suspend/resume asynchronously. This can improve > system suspend/resume speed. > > Signed-off-by: Zhonghui Fu > --- > drivers/hid/hid-core.c | 1 + > 1 files changed, 1 insertions(+), 0 deletions(-) > > diff --git a/drivers/hid/hid-core.c b/drivers/hid/hid-core.c > index e6fce23..27ac160 100644 > --- a/drivers/hid/hid-core.c > +++ b/drivers/hid/hid-core.c > @@ -2627,6 +2627,7 @@ struct hid_device *hid_allocate_device(void) > device_initialize(&hdev->dev); > hdev->dev.release = hid_device_release; > hdev->dev.bus = &hid_bus_type; > + device_enable_async_suspend(&hdev->dev); > > hid_close_report(hdev); > > -- 1.7.1 >